The-Dream's Love King album is one of those albums with all those little quirks/lyrical jokes that makes you like the performer more. For instance, in "Make Up Bag," Dream gets practical and teaches you how to get your girlfriend back if you've been out all night Patronin', but then when it gets time to tell you which bag to buy for your girl, he just says of the designers "they all make plenty." Dream performed "Make Up Bag" on Kimmel last night to celebrate Love King's release, flanked by the R&B version of Robert Palmer's "Addicted to Love" girls and a live band. I'm not sure why Dream is dressed like a cast member of Dick Tracy, but I'm sure it has to do with some crazy-ass larger theme he's cooked up.
